Hey! Welcome to the Larkspur on-call rotation. Quick heads-up before the weekly sync: our gateway hot-reloads config every 30 seconds, so most changes don't need a restart. The catch is that TLS and listener settings are NOT hot-reloadable — editing those silently no-ops until the next deploy, which has bitten two people this quarter. If a config change seems to do nothing, check the reload log first, not the app. Step-by-step instructions and the reload checklist are on the internal page below.

wiki page, bagef-yajof: https://sentry.sivrelcloud.corp/board

## Service Accounts: Replica Lag Alarm (Ferngate)

Plugins reading from Ferngate replicas must subscribe to the lag alarm feed. Alarm fires at 30s lag; clears at 5s. On alarm, fall back to primary reads or queue writes-after-reads. Polling interval: 15s minimum. Subscribe to the alarm feed with the key below.

app token of fajop-fahif = qvz4-AnML

## Mail Room Relocation — Night Shift

The mail room at Quillard House has moved from Level 2 to the ground floor, next to the loading dock. Night shift staff sorting overnight deliveries should use the new room only; the old one is now storage. Access is via the side-corridor keypad using the code below.

door code, tajof-kageg: bdg-QVDCE-3

### Staged rollout for Brampton firmware channel

Quick one for the sync: this adds a staged-rollout gate to the Brampton OTA channel so we stop blasting updates to every kettle at once. Devices now poll with jitter and respect a per-cohort cap. Rollback is automatic on checksum mismatch. Tuning knobs land in `ota.toml` as follows:

limits module of kagug-tahop:
RATE_LIMITS = {
    "holath": 1,
    "druael": 10,
}

Hi — ahead of Friday's disaster-recovery drill, please review the cutover branch that replaces our homegrown job queue with Taskforge. Pay particular attention to the retry semantics: the old queue retried indefinitely, while Taskforge caps at five attempts before dead-lettering. The drill will simulate a full queue-state loss, and we'll restore from the Taskforge snapshot. If the restore tool refuses the snapshot, you'll need to re-authenticate it manually, using the recovery passphrase provided immediately below.

strongbox words: druath-quenael